  • Patent number: 10561122
    Abstract: The present invention provides a rat embryonic stem cell characterized by having the following properties of (a) expressing Oct3/4 gene and Nanog gene, (b) positive for alkaline phosphatase activity, (c) having an embryoid body forming ability, (d) expressing SSEA (Stage-Specific Embryonic Antigen)-1 and SSEA-4, (e) having the same number of chromosomes as does a normal rat cell, (f) capable of being subcultured and holding the undifferentiated state, (g) having in vitro pluripotency, (h) having a potential to differentiate for cells of three embryonic germ lineages, (i) having teratoma formation ability, and (j) having an ability to produce a chimeric rat, a method of establishing the aforementioned rat embryonic stem cell and the like.

  • Publication number: 20180200179
    Abstract: The purpose of the present invention is to provide an agent for improving skin looseness or aging caused by dermal cavitation. By attracting fat stem cells into cavities in the dermis, dermal fibroblasts around the cavities can be activated and thus dermal cavitation can be ameliorated. As the results of a screening for fat stem cell attractants, it was found that rosemary extract and licorice extract are capable of attracting fat stem cells and, therefore, can improve skin looseness or aging caused by dermal cavitation.
